Z. Fang, Y. Cai and Z. Ren. Bounded Sub-Optimal Algorithms for Teamwise Cooperative Multi-Agent Path Finding. In International Symposium on Multi-Robot and Multi-Agent Systems (MRS), 2025.


Abstract: This paper studies Teamwise Cooperative Multi-Agent Path Finding, where agents are partitioned into teams and each team has its own objective. Optimal planners can enumerate Pareto-optimal solutions for this multi-objective setting but scale poorly as the number of agents grows. The paper introduces TC-CBS-TF, a bounded-suboptimal planner that adapts MAPF bounded-suboptimal search ideas to the teamwise setting. Experiments on maps with up to 50 agents show improved scalability and success rates over the baselines.
